#281c83 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#281c83 is composed of 15.7% red, 11%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.5% cyan, 78.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 247 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 31.2%. #281c83 color hex could be obtained by blending #5038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#281c83

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f2f1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#281c83

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4d52 is the less saturated color, while #15049b is the most saturated one.
